Why You Might Need a Lawyer After Suffering a Serious Injury

When you’re dealing with a serious injury, life can feel like it’s been turned upside down. Beyond the physical pain, there’s the mounting stack of medical bills, the paychecks you’re missing while unable to work, and an emotional toll that’s difficult to measure. If someone else’s negligence caused your injury, you’re suddenly thrust into a complicated legal world while you’re just trying to heal. It’s a lot to handle on your own.

Understanding the Complexity of Serious Injury Cases

About serious injury cases, they’re rarely straightforward. You’re dealing with mountains of paperwork: medical records that need careful organization, accident reports that must be thoroughly reviewed, witness statements that require verification, and expert testimonies that can make or break your case. Proving negligence isn’t as simple as pointing fingers. You’ve got to demonstrate that another party was at fault and that their specific actions directly caused your injuries, a connection that requires solid evidence and legal know, how.

Maximizing Your Compensation and Protecting Your Rights

Getting a lawyer after a serious injury isn’t about being litigious, it’s about ensuring you’re not shortchanged during one of the most vulnerable times in your life. Experienced attorneys know how to calculate what your claim is actually worth, looking beyond immediate medical bills to include lost wages, future earning capacity, and those harder, to-quantify damages like pain, suffering, and diminished quality of life. They’re skilled at uncovering every possible source of compensation, from primary insurance policies to umbrella coverage and assets you might not have considered. Insurance adjusters use proven tactics to minimize what they pay, and without legal representation, you might not even recognize when you’re being manipulated.

Navigating Statutes of Limitations and Legal Deadlines

Every state puts a clock on personal injury claims through statutes of limitations, and if that clock runs out, your case is done, no matter how valid it might be. These time limits vary depending on where you live and what type of claim you’re filing, making them tricky to navigate without legal expertise. Missing the deadline means losing your right to compensation entirely. But it’s not just about one big deadline.

Handling Medical Liens and Financial Obligations

After a serious injury, medical bills can pile up faster than you’d imagine, emergency room visits, surgeries, hospital stays, physical therapy, and ongoing treatments all add up quickly. What many people don’t realize is that insurance companies, Medicare, Medicaid, and even your healthcare providers might have legal claims against any settlement you receive. These liens give them the right to be repaid from your compensation, which can significantly reduce what you actually keep. A skilled attorney doesn’t just accept these liens at face value, they negotiate reductions, sometimes substantially lowering what you owe. They can also structure your settlement to minimize tax hits and protect your eligibility for government benefits if that’s a concern. Without representation, you might win your case only to discover that medical liens consume most of your settlement, leaving you scrambling to cover future care and living expenses. Good lawyers also work with healthcare providers to arrange payment plans or delay billing so financial pressure doesn’t compound your stress during recovery.

Leveling the Playing Field Against Large Corporations and Insurers

When your injury involves a major corporation or insurance company, you’re up against opponents with deep pockets and extensive legal firepower. They’ve got teams of lawyers, private investigators, and expert witnesses specifically trained to limit their liability and minimize payouts. Going head-to-head with these resources on your own? That’s like showing up to a gunfight with a pocket knife. A qualified attorney brings their own network of experts to the table, medical professionals who can authoritatively speak to your injuries, accident reconstructionists who can piece together exactly what happened, economists who can project your future losses, and vocational specialists who can assess how your injuries affect your career prospects.

Conclusion

A serious injury changes everything, and you deserve legal representation that recognizes the gravity of what you’re facing and fights to secure your future. Yes, hiring an attorney involves costs, but here’s the good news, most personal injury lawyers work on contingency, meaning they only get paid when you do. Quality legal help is accessible regardless of your current financial situation. The complexities you’re dealing with, proving who’s at fault, calculating the true cost of your damages, negotiating with billion-dollar insurance companies, managing medical liens, these aren’t things you should tackle alone when you’re trying to heal.
